What is the famous peak in Tanzania?

What is the famous peak in Tanzania? Tanzania is well-known for its wildlife safari destinations, which include Gombe National Park, Tarangire National Park, Mount Kilimanjaro National Park, and the Serengeti National Park. With a height of 5,895 meters (19,341 feet), Mount Kilimanjaro is the highest mountain in Africa out of 2395 officially recognized mountains in the continent. Complete guide to visiting Mikumi National Park

Complete guide to visiting Mikumi National Park: Mikumi National Park is situated in the southwestern part of Tanzania and is part of the larger Selous ecosystem situated approximately 300 kilometers west of Dar es Salaam. The national park was gazetted in 1994, covering an area of approximately 3.230 square kilometers, making it the fourth largest national park in Tanzania. The best time to visit Udzungwa Mountains National Park

The best time to visit Udzungwa Mountains National Park: Udzungwa Mountains National Park is part of the Eastern Arc Mountains, which covers about 10,000 square kilometers and is almost entirely in Tanzania. Udzungwa Mountains National Park is located in Iringa and Morogoro regions, in south-central Tanzania. The Park covers a land area of approximately 1,990 square kilometers and lies within the Kilolo and Kilombero Districts in Iringa and Morogoro Regions respectively. How old is Gede Ruins?

How old is Gede Ruins? Gedi Ruins historical and archaeological monuments is found in Kenya coast. The World Heritage Site designation was given to it on July 29, 2024. The location is inside the Arabuko-Sokoke Forest and close to the town of Gedi, often referred to as Gede, in the Kilifi District. Gedi is one of several coastal Swahili settlements from ancient times running from Barawa, Somalia, to Mozambique’s Zambezi River. Best time to visit Gombe Stream National Park

Best time to visit Gombe Stream National Park: Gombe Stream National Park is located in the western region in the Kigoma district of Kigoma region in Tanzania, the national park was established in 1968, it is one of the smallest national parks in Tanzania and covers an area of approximately 35 square kilometers of protected land along the hills of the eastern shore of Lake Tanganyika.
